This video tutorial guides viewers through creating a safari landscape painting. It begins with an introduction to the materials needed, including a canvas, various brushes, and acrylic colors. The tutorial then demonstrates how to apply a base layer of paint using Scarlet Lake and lemon yellow, followed by creating the sun with blended colors. Next, it covers adding landscape details such as hills and painting the rest of the canvas black. Finally, the video shows how to add small details like trees and giraffe silhouettes, completing the artwork.
